The federal inventory lists 78 bridges in Marion County: 41 rated good, 35 fair, and 2 poor.
- 2 of the 78 bridges in Marion County, Florida, are rated in poor condition (2.6%) in the 2025 National Bridge Inventory, as of .
- 41 bridges (52.6%) are rated good and 35 (44.9%) fair.
- The median Marion County bridge was built in 1972.
- The busiest poor-rated bridge is Cr-315 over Daisy Creek (built 1958), carrying about 4,700 vehicles a day.

Bridges rated poor
Every bridge in the county with a poor rating, busiest first. Poor means a major component is rated 4 or lower on FHWA's 0-9 scale; it is a repair flag, not a closure notice.
| Bridge | Built | Vehicles/day | Condition |
|---|---|---|---|
| Cr-315 over Daisy Creek | 1958 | 4,700 | Poor |
| NE 145th Ave Road over Canal | 1940 | 630 | Poor |
